- Q. How old do I have to be to sail on Pathfinder and Playfair?
A. Our youth programs are for young men and women between the ages of 13 and 18. Note that we have one summer course for adults and Pathfinder and Playfair are available for spring and fall charters. - Q. Can adults ever sail?
A. Yes, please see our Summer Schedule and the page on Adult and Corporate Charters. - Q. Can youth groups sail in the summer?
A. Yes, if an entire boat is booked by the group in the summer. Youth/school groups usually sail together in the spring or Fall. - Q. Is the youth program available to both genders?
A. Yes, In the summer of 2000 58% of our trainees were male and 42% were female. Our youth Officers (Wardroom) are 55% male and 45% female. - Q. What will I do on my Sail Training Course?
A. You are a working member of the Crew. You will be assigned to one of three Watches, and will be responsible for standing Watch 8 or 12 hours a day. The Officers will teach you everything you need to know. Learning to be an effective Crew member is both challenging and fun. - Q. Do I stay on the ship the whole time?
A. The ships are usually at sea for two or three days, then may go to anchor or tie up at a port. During a port visit you may be given shore leave to explore the surrounding community. - Q. Do the ships sail at night?
A. Yes, the ships regularly sail 24 hours a day. - Q. Do I need to know how to sail?
A. No, you don’t require any previous experience. Many of our Trainees have never been on any type of boat before. - Q. Do I need to know how to swim?
A. Yes, for safety reasons all trainees must be able to swim 100 meters and immediately tread water for 10 minutes without undue fatigue. Your parents/guardian must sign a swim certificate (on Trainee Summer forms). - Q. Do I have to climb aloft in the rigging?
A. Yes, working aloft is part of the each crew member’s duties. You are taught and supervised by the ship’s Officers until you are comfortable and safe working aloft. - Q. What kind of safety equipment do the ships carry?
A. Each ship carries:- Navigation Equipment:
- RADAR
- GPS
- Depth Sounder
- High intensity running lights
- Current Nautical publications and charts
- Compass
- Sextant
- Equipment:
- 2 * 25W VHF radios
- 5W handheld VHF radio
- Cellular telephone
- Signal ensigns
- Safety Equipment:
- 3 B-pack life rafts
- 30 safety harnesses
- 40 lifejackets
- Fire fighting equipment
- First Aid kits and equipment
- Flares, dye, and smoke signals
- Kisby rings and down-buoy
